In order to keep the Indian exporters informed of the rejections faced by Indian products in the EU and to take preventive actions FIEO is forwarding the Rapid Alert Systems for Food and Feed (RASFF) and for Non-Food Consumer Products (RAPEX) alerts on a weekly basis.
 
The alerts from EU generated during 26th November – 2nd December 2019 are as under:

Alert: Indian hair dye containing excess p-aminophenol recalled from end consumer by Slovenia
Indian Hair dye contains too much p-aminophenol (measured value: 1.7% by weight).

Uncoupled p-aminopohenol is a strong skin sensitiser and may trigger allergic skin reactions. The product does not comply with the Cosmetics Regulation and recalled from customer.

  • Notification from: Slovenia
  • Action Taken: Recall of the product from end users
  • Week: 2019 – 48

Alert: Indian leather work gloves containing chromium VI withdraw from the Luxemburg market
Indian leather work gloves contain chromium VI (measured value up to: 14 mg/kg).

Chromium (VI) is sensitising and can trigger allergic reactions. The product does not comply with the Personal Protective Equipment and REACH Regulations.
